Overview

About 36 Earlsfield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

36 Earlsfield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Liverpool (L15 5BZ). It has a recorded floor area of 90 m² (around 969 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. Other recorded features include notable views.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a C (score 72).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 88).

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 82%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£245,000 is 28.9%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£196/sq ft) was about 46.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old July 2023 for £190,000.
